There are no military Defenders with portals in use and I don´t think there are any "one off´s" either as that wouldn´t be permitted due to spares availablity.
The above bolt-on portals (build by www.killeraxles.com) are fully interchangeable, fit any side and any axle, require minimal welding and will just as well fit on a Disco.
